Hughie wrote: Sat Sep 05, 2009 9:37 am During our trip to the outback we went to an Ex-Servicemens' club in a place called Wentworth for a meal. These clubs are very popular in Oz. They are funded in part by the gambling side of things - puggies, pokies, slots or whatever you want to call them.

Coming down the stairs after our meal we heard this fantastic old style Rock 'n' Roll Band with a real live look-alike Elvis type singer. That was it, a big empty dance floor and Betty and I were up there showing the locals all sitting down chatting how we rocked and rolled at the Craigs - got a wee clap at the end from a couple of our fellow outback coach travellers. :lol:

Anyways, when the next tune started all those folks we thought were locals started getting up to dance. It wasn't that they were good at Rock 'n' Roll, they were brilliant. Turns out there was a Rock 'n' Roll Festival on that weekend and this was the last night. We hid the big riddees and enjoyed what we both thought was a very special night.

Never noticed during that first dance that those seated folks were all dressed for the occasion and the men and some of the women had black and white patient shoes while the women had their bobby socks and stick-oot dresses - some with matching knickers - couldnae help but notice that. :roll:

We've been meaning to do it for years, but now we're into our third week of getting proper Rock 'n' Roll lessons in a class of about fifty. Thought we were good before, you should see us now! Well ... we're participating. :)
